EFA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

1,613 of the 5,746 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ares MSCI EAFE ETF (EFA)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$43.2B — up 7.1% from $40.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 107 funds opened new EFA positions and 63 closed out — a net gain of 44 holders — while 648 added to existing stakes and 584 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Jane Street, opening a new position worth an estimated $482M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$381M.
